say it: suh-bawr-duh-NAY-shuhn
subordination is a noun meaning "the state of being subordinate to something". It carries 5 recorded senses.
the state of being subordinate to something
the semantic relation of being subordinate or belonging to a lower rank or class
the grammatical relation of a modifying word or phrase to its head
the quality of obedient submissiveness
the act of mastering or subordinating someone
